An introduction to Multiomics Market in 2024

Integrating multiple omics technologies such as genomics, transcriptomics, proteomics, and metabolomics, the Multiomics market offers comprehensive solutions for holistic analysis of biological systems and disease mechanisms. Multi-omics approaches enable researchers to unravel complex biological processes, identify biomarkers, and discover therapeutic targets with unprecedented depth and breadth of molecular information. The market's growth is driven by advancements in omics technologies, computational biology, and bioinformatics, alongside increasing adoption of multiomics strategies in drug discovery, precision medicine, and personalized healthcare.

Multiomics Market Trend: Integration of Multiomics Approaches in Biomedical Research

A significant trend in the multiomics market is the integration of multiomics approaches in biomedical research. Multiomics refers to the comprehensive analysis of various omics data types, including genomics, transcriptomics, proteomics, metabolomics, and epigenomics, to gain a holistic understanding of biological systems and disease mechanisms. This trend is driven by the growing recognition of the complexity and interconnectedness of biological processes, as well as the need for more comprehensive and integrative approaches to studying health and disease. Researchers and pharmaceutical companies are increasingly adopting multiomics strategies to uncover novel biomarkers, identify therapeutic targets, and personalize treatment approaches across a wide range of medical conditions, driving market growth and innovation in the multiomics sector.

Multiomics Market Driver: Advancements in High-Throughput Omics Technologies

The primary driver propelling the multiomics market is the continuous advancements in high-throughput omics technologies. Recent breakthroughs in next-generation sequencing, mass spectrometry, and bioinformatics have revolutionized the field of omics research, enabling researchers to generate vast amounts of molecular data with unprecedented speed, accuracy, and cost-effectiveness. These technological advancements have significantly expanded the scope and capabilities of multiomics analyses, allowing researchers to profile multiple omics layers simultaneously and unravel complex biological networks underlying health and disease. As omics technologies become more accessible and affordable, there's a growing demand for comprehensive multiomics solutions and data analysis tools to extract meaningful insights from multi-dimensional omics datasets, driving market growth and adoption of multiomics approaches in research and clinical applications.
